How did Confucianism affect the way Japanese government officials were chosen?

Answer:

A) Officers were chosen based on talent and merit.

Explanation:

Confucianism educated the morals and socio-political standards of the country, and not rarely royal names and rule names, in this way characterizing the parameters of genuine talk about the administered, those overseeing, and the nature and motivation behind government.

In modern times, ever flexible Confucian ideas have given applied establishments to coordinating quite a bit of western reasoning about self, society, the family, and the commonwealth, in this way intervening Japan's development, insightfully, toward a progressively global understanding of civilization and modernity.

State governments are, for the most part, set up the same as the federal government? True False
Readme [11.4K]
I would say that yes, generally, state governments are set up the same as the federal government.

For example, they have a separation of powers into executive, legislative and judicial, and most states have a bi-cameral legislitive branch, similarly to the federal government.

True!
